What is a Pushchair cheap single stroller?

A single pushchair is designed to carry just one child. Some can be used from birth using a carrycot or car seat. Some are lightweight, and some can be converted to double.

Convertible

If you're seeking a best single jogging Stroller stroller that can expand with your child, consider a convertible model. This kind of stroller comes with hammock seats that can be converted into the form of a carrycot. It's a great option for infants. It's also light and easy to fold.

Brakes

A good single pushchair should include two braking systems. The hand brake is typically a small, lever-like thing on the chassis. You can turn it down to stop the pushchair and then push it back up to continue. This is really handy on urban terrain where you want to reduce speed quickly, or on pavements in shopping centres where you may need to wait for pedestrians. The other type of brake system is the front wheel braking system that is found on more expensive pushchairs like the phil&teds dash as well as the Bugaboo Cameleon 3 which is activated by pressing the pedal in the same manner as a bicycle brake. This is particularly useful when you're on rough terrain or running as it stops the pushchair straight away and keeps your child safe.

Seat unit/carrycot

A single pushchair is a kind of baby transporter for older babies (6 months and over) who are beginning to sit and look around the world. These can often be transformed into prams. Prams tend to have more advanced features and are usually designed for newborns through to toddlers, with additional padding to ensure your child's comfort.

Many pushchairs work with car seats which allows you to create a travel bundle that lets you transfer sleepy babies from the car to the pushchair. Some come with the option of a carrycot that is perfect for infants, and some have a seat unit which is able to be used when your baby is ready to switch from the carrycot.

Most pushchairs that are 'from birth' allow you to choose the facing direction of the seat unit or carrycot. You can either face the parent in order to bond with your baby, or face the world so that they can explore the world. Some pushchairs allow you to attach an additional carrycot, infant carrier or ride-onboard.

A high quality pushchair should be capable of moving easily across a variety of terrains including grass, pavements and rough surfaces. A sturdy chassis and quality tyres are crucial. Some tyres require that air be added regularly, while others are made from alternative materials like EVA or PU, which offer a comfortable ride.
